From 8e5f5efc70680128545d26864263e5628fc74276 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: sommerfeld Date: Thu, 14 May 2026 12:29:15 +0100 Subject: fix(remote-dev): install basedpyright outside Mason Mason's pypi distribution of basedpyright pulls nodejs-wheel-binaries which only ships manylinux_2_28 Linux wheels. uv's python-build- standalone interpreter is tagged manylinux2014 (glibc 2.17 for max portability) and rejects those wheels; pip then falls back to building Node 24 from source, which fails on Ubuntu 20.04's gcc 9.4 (needs gcc >=10 for -std=gnu++20). Provide basedpyright via the system package manager instead: - pacman on Arch (added to meta/base.txt) - pkgs.basedpyright on the VM (added to remote-dev/home.nix) Drop it from mason-tool-installer's ensure_installed; lspconfig picks it up from PATH.
